1. 500px

500px is one of the most popular photography websites out there. Here, you can find photography works of all types of photographers. This is a good chance for you to get more exposure. You can even sell your photos in 500px with 60% royalty fees. You can even follow the works of other photographers and get inspired by their photographs.

There are 4 types of plan to choose from. The Free Plan allows you to upload 7 photos per week and you will get the benefit of the directory listing. This allows you to get listed in their directory of photographers. So, if someone in your area requires a photographer’s service they can easily contact you. So, even if you don’t have a budget, you can choose the Free membership plan and create a profile in 500px and upload your photos regularly.

If you are looking for premium plans then you have got “Awesome”, “Pro” and “Pro and Adobe”. Each comes with a monthly charge starting from 2.99$ per month for the Awesome plan. Premium plans of 500px are good if you want to remove restrictions on your upload limit.

3. Flickr

Many of you would be already familiar with the Flickr photography website by Yahoo. It is one of the oldest photography websites to showcase your images. Even though its popularity has come down because of Instagram. It is still a good platform for photographers.

You will get 1TB of free space with a Flickr account. You can upload images up to 200MB size. If you want to remove the ads then you can upgrade your account to a Pro one. You will also able to see the statics of which all photos are trending with a Pro account.

You can also promote your photography business and products through Flickr Pro account. If you are planning to do photography classes, you can promote it here. It comes at a rate of $5.99/month or you can do an annual subscription and save 30 percent.

5. 1X

1X is the world’s largest curated photography gallery. So, you can expect to see more of professional photos over here. So, you need to submit your best photos over here if you want to get showcased on the 1X photography website. If your photos are good then you can expect a few of your photos to get listed here. So, it brings more brand value to you if your photos get shortlisted.

It is a paid service and they charge around $5.99 per month when billed annually. So, with a paid membership you can upload 20 photos to 1x. These photos will be sent to the curators who reviews and decides whether to accept or reject it. You will also get the benefit to access many photography tutorials in their learning center.

7. SmugMug

SmugMug comes with only premium membership option. There are no Free membership plans. It starts at $3.99 per month. You can get a free trial for an initial period of 14 days to try out different features. You will get unlimited online storage feature with all the plans.

There are lots of themes available for photographers to build their portfolios. It comes with an easy to use interface with good options to select fonts and colors. You can even share it on your social accounts.

8. PhotoShelter

PhotoShelter also comes with premium features and you only have a Free Trial option. It comes in 3 plans, “Basic”, “Standard” and “Pro”. The Basic plan starts with a price of $10.0 if billed annually. Standard plan costs $25.0 per month and the Pro plan costs $45 per month.

Only in “Pro” plan, you will get unlimited photo storage facility. There are size limitations in other plans. The monthly bandwidth allotment varies according to the plans. Rest of the features are more or less the same. You will also have the options to sell your images. They will help to attract buyers to make a sale. Your profile can be linked to social media sites.
